    What is immunotherapy?
    Immunotherapy is a groundbreaking treatment that uses your body's own immune system to find and fight cancer cells. Unlike chemotherapy, which directly kills cancer cells, immunotherapy "unleashes" your immune system to do the work. It's often a well-tolerated approach to cancer care.

    What is radiation therapy?
    Radiation therapy uses high-energy beams to target and destroy cancer cells, while minimizing harm to healthy tissue. It's a localized treatment, meaning it only affects the area being treated. The procedure itself is painless, similar to getting an X-ray.
    What is chemotherapy and what are the side effects?
    Chemotherapy is a powerful medication used to kill cancer cells throughout the body. While side effects like fatigue, nausea, and hair loss are a concern, there are many excellent medications and supportive care strategies available today to effectively manage these side effects and maintain quality of life during treatment.
    What does it mean if my prostate cancer is managed with 'active surveillance'?
    Active surveillance is a safe and standard approach for slow-growing, low-risk prostate cancer. It involves regular monitoring with PSA tests and biopsies instead of immediate treatment, avoiding potential side effects of surgery or radiation for cancers that may not cause problems.
